Saigon Central Post Office (19 min) Monumental central post office, completed in 1891, with a vaulted main hall & period finishes. War Remnants Museum (15 min) Memorial museum exhibiting photographs, weapons & other objects from the Vietnam & Indochina wars. Hồ Chí Minh City Museum (18 min) Elegant palace-turned-museum showcasing historical artifacts such as statues, jewelry & more. Hồ Chí Minh City Museum of Fine Arts (20 min) Classical to contemporary Vietnamese & foreign artworks on display in an elegant colonial building. Giac Lam Pagoda (6 min) Venerable Buddhist temple established in 1744, with many statues, tombs & a 7-tiered stupa. Saigon Skydeck (22 min) Glass-enclosed observation deck on the 49th floor of the Bitexco Financial Tower with scenic views. Ben Thanh Market (18 min) Well-known standby for handicrafts, souvenirs, clothing & other goods along with local eats. Ho Chi Minh City Opera House (20 min) Ornate 1897 French colonial opera house that is now home to the city's ballet & symphony. People's Committee of Ho Chi Minh City (20 min) French colonial city hall built in the early 1900s, now the headquarters of the People's Committee. Notre Dame Cathedral of Saigon (17 min) 1880s Catholic cathedral built with French bricks & featuring 58m-tall Romanesque bell towers. Independence Palace (17 min) Historical building of the Vietnam War era, with tours of government offices, war rooms & artifacts. Thien Hau Temple (16 min) This 18th-century pagoda honoring a sea goddess features colorful, ornate Chinese architecture. Bitexco Financial Tower (22 min) Iconic 68-floor skyscraper featuring an observation deck, retail shops, dining & a cineplex. Dam Sen Cultural Park (11 min) Sprawling family-friendly entertainment complex with rides, a water park, cinema & zoo. Vietnam History Museum (21 min) Vietnamese artifacts & artworks from prehistoric to modern times in a big French colonial building. |
